What is an advisor?

Advisors are professionals who provide expert guidance and recommendations in a specific field such as finance, education, business, or career planning. Their main role is to help clients or organizations make informed decisions by analyzing information, assessing needs, and offering tailored advice. Advisors may work independently or as part of a larger team, and their responsibilities can include researching solutions, developing strategies, and supporting clients through complex decision-making processes.

What is the difference between Advisor vs Consultant?

AspectAdvisorConsultant
CredentialsOften requires industry-specific certifications or experienceTypically holds specialized degrees or certifications depending on the field
Work EnvironmentProvides ongoing guidance, often in a strategic or advisory capacityOffers project-based solutions, analysis, and recommendations
Employer & Industry UsageUsed across finance, education, and corporate sectors for ongoing supportCommon in management, IT, and business sectors for specific projects
Search & Comparison IntentPeople compare Advisor vs Consultant to understand roles and responsibilitiesOften compared to Advisors for clarity on scope and engagement

In summary, Advisors typically provide ongoing, strategic guidance and are involved in long-term planning, while Consultants focus on project-specific solutions and analysis. Both roles require relevant credentials and are used across various industries, but their engagement styles differ.

What degree do you need to be an advisor?

To become an advisor, a bachelor's degree in a relevant field such as business, finance, or counseling is typically required. Some advisory roles may prefer or require advanced degrees or certifications, depending on the industry and specialization.

Summary:

As a Customer Experience (CX) Manager you will help lead enterprise CX strategy for financial advisors in wealth management. At Osaic, we believe every interaction matters. In this role, you'll be the voice of our clients (10,000 + financial advisors), championing experiences that build trust, loyalty, and advocacy. Guided by CXPA principles, you will lead initiatives that transform feedback into action, ensuring seamless journeys across digital and human touchpoints.

Your mission:

  • Listen deeply to client needs through NPS insights and real-time feedback.
  • Design and optimize experiences that reduce friction and elevate satisfaction.
  • Collaborate across teams to align technology, operations, and service delivery with what matters most to clients.
  • Drive measurable impact by improving Net Promoter Score and creating moments that turn clients into promoters.

If you're passionate about customer-first innovation, thrive in a dynamic environment, and want to make a tangible difference in how clients experience wealth management, this is your opportunity to lead change.

Education Requirements:
  • Bachelor's degree preferred, high school diploma (or equivalent) in combination with significant practical experience will be considered in lieu of degree. Minimum of high school diploma or equivalent is required.
Responsibilities:
  • Customer Experience Strategy – align with corporate strategy and mission, socializing CX across the enterprise to help guide decisions and prioritization
  • Organizational Adoption of Customer Experience – facilitate overall CX program governance, working with cross-functional change agents to set expectations, cadence and governance of CX initiatives
  • Voice of customer Insights and Understanding - engage with customers quantitatively (ex-surveys) and qualitatively (ex. via committees, close-loop calls) to increase visibility of Voice of the Customer Program with customers and establish direct advisor connection
  • Customer Experience Design and Improvement – incorporate design thinking and co-collaboration with customers throughout end-to-end customer journey and personas
  • Customer Experience Metrics and Measurements – own governance for CX metrics to measure success, ex customer experience dashboard
  • Customer Centric Culture – Facilitate evolution of culture to understand what is important to customers and how the organization is performing relative to customer needs
Basic Requirements:
  • Minimum 3-5 years in customer experience or financial services
Communication:
  • Group Facilitation - ability to facilitate and guide groups, helping them find the answer and engage in co-creation of solutions, promoting understanding of how their roles are critical in delivering on the brand promise
  • Listening Skills - proficiency in active listening skills to broaden understanding, absorb different perspectives and help diffuse perceived obstacles and potential gaps in understanding
Analytical:
  • Interpret Data - ability to interpret data and insights to objectively and consistently drive CX objectives
  • System Thinker - able to see the big picture as well as the details
Facilitation:
  • Design Capabilities - ability to create or co-create visual models to help bring the objective from concept (or ideation) to reality for stronger engagement and understanding
  • Practices flexibility and a willingness to restate or reconsider points of view
  • Communicates and collaborates well within and across organizational level
  • Has exceptional problem solving-skills
Preferred Requirements:
  • CCXP certification preferred
  • Proven track record driving positive change in a complex environment
  • Understands and can teach CX methods and tools (ex NPS, Customer Effort)
  • Design Thinker - Human Centered Design or Design Thinking methodologies to help guide continuity in a cohesive way
  • Customer Journey Mapping - ability to employ data and research to create Customer Journey Maps that help stakeholders "see" where the gaps and opportunities are to increase success
Key Performance Indicators:
  • Net Promoter Score (% increase Year over Year)
  • Customer Effort (% increase Year over Year)
